The Associate Operations Management reports to the Manager Operations Management and provides financial support to the Director Financial Management and the Senior Director Financial Operations.
Role Summary
Operating Expense Management: Facilitate the management of operating expenses for select LT members totaling $2M.
Cost Center Management: Maintain the global cost center hierarchy in SAP for the entire C-TIES organization.
Balanced Scorecard: Collect monthly data and update the balanced scorecard metrics used to manage the C-TIES organization.
Software Portfolio: Update the portfolio of software maintenance agreements with the latest purchase order information
Hardware Portfolio:Update the portfolio of hardware maintenance agreements with the latest purchase order information
Procure-to-Pay Process: Serve as the subject matter expert on the lifecycle of purchase orders from creation to closure.
Role Responsibilities
Operating Expense
Work with LT members and their leaders to create $2M in operating expense budgets for select LT members
Review monthly actual results and prepare variance analysis versus budget and forecast
Identify permanent and temporary favorability/unfavorability and work with teams to adjust forecasts as needed
Collaborate with teams to develop monthly forecast submissions and future year scenarios
Offer continuous financial support to teams to help them comprehend costs incurred and guide them towards the achievement of established financial targets
Review accruals for assigned LT areas to ensure that the costs of services performed and goods received are correctly accrued as per cost recognition policies
Identify changes in ongoing costs related to non-enterprise solutions to support the collection of future budget transfers
Manage WBS elements from creation to closure to ensure proper accounting
Monitor costs associated with non-colleagues using WBS elements to ensure accurate tracking
Cost Center Management
Participate in rationalization initiatives to optimize the number of cost centers utilized globally.
Verify that cost centers are accurately coded with the appropriate tax categories and market codes for tax reporting and foreign currency conversion purposes.
Balanced Scored Card Reporting
Collaborate with data providers to gather monthly results and insights into significant variations.
Update balanced scorecard dashboard with current month data.
Software Portfolio
Maintain master data for all Digital-funded software licenses maintenance and subscription agreements.
Ensure software agreements are accurately recorded according to financial policies either expensed immediately or placed on the Balance Sheet as a prepaid asset and amortized over the service period.
Reconcile software maintenance forecasts against the software portfolio to ensure completeness and accuracy.
Hardware Portfolio
Maintain master data for all Digital-funded hardware maintenance agreements.
Ensure hardware maintenance agreements are accurately recorded according to financial policies either expensed immediately or placed on the Balance Sheet as a prepaid asset and amortized over the service period.
Reconcile hardware maintenance forecasts against the hardware portfolio to ensure completeness and accuracy.
Procure to Pay Process
Monitor purchase orders to ensure they are not running out of time or funds.
Collaborate with project managers to close out purchase orders promptly preventing automatic accruals of outstanding balances.
Verify that purchase orders are correctly set up to avoid improper taxation.
Provide subject matter expertise on the proper creation of purchase orders.
Raise purchase orders on behalf of David McGettigan and his leadership team.

Sunshine Act
Pfizer reports payments and other transfers of value to health care providers as required by federal and state transparency laws and implementing regulations. These laws and regulations require Pfizer to provide government agencies with information such as a health care providers name address and the type of payments or other value received generally for public disclosure. Subject to further legal review and statutory or regulatory clarification which Pfizer intends to pursue reimbursement of recruiting expenses for licensed physicians may constitute a reportable transfer of value under the federal transparency law commonly known as the Sunshine Act. Therefore if you are a licensed physician who incurs recruiting expenses as a result of interviewing with Pfizer that we pay or reimburse your name address and the amount of payments made currently will be reported to the government. If you have questions regarding this matter please do not hesitate to contact your Talent Acquisition representative.
